The Messenger from the Mountain
Alexandra and Fotini are two sisters who struggle to survive in post-World War I Greece. Their hometown, Ainos, is constantly bombarded by Turkish troops, and everything seems hopeless when tragedy strikes their family.
However, two strangers will change the sisters’ lives forever. A wounded Turkish soldier and a man who claims to be Hermes are destined to make Fotini and Alexandra question everything they have ever believed to be true.
